Yup, sure it is, but since already have office 2003, don't find the need to
buy any other software for something like this and, FWIW, occasionally, I
will also do something like Ctrl + PrintScreen to copy whatever's on the PC
screen to the clipboard as an image, paste it into paint and do the same
thing, but this is more along the lines of sometimes testing to see if a
program I'm having issues with is really doing what it should be, etc., or
to try OCR an image based PDF file where PDF2Txt doesn't find anything,
etc.
